What do bubbles symbolize at a wedding?
Bubbles at a wedding often symbolize joy, celebration, and a sense of whimsy. They are a popular alternative to traditional rice or confetti for the couple's exit or as a fun activity during the reception. The floating bubbles create a magical and ethereal atmosphere, representing the couple's happiness and the beginning of their new journey together. Additionally, bubbles are seen as a symbol of good luck and prosperity, as they are believed to bring blessings and positive energy to the newlyweds.
